Liverpool injury latest for Brentford as Arne Slot gives update on four important players
View Image

Liverpool could be without five key players for their Premier League clash with Brentford this weekend, after an injury update from Arne Slot . The Reds managed to halt their four-game losing streak - against Eintracht Frankfurt in the Champions League - but that win came at a cost.
Jeremie Frimpong was forced off less than 20 minutes into the match and replaced by Conor Bradley . Alexander Isak also had to be substituted at half-time, with Federico Chiesa stepping into his shoes after the interval.
Ryan Gravenberch did not even make the trip to Frankfurt, either, with Curtis Jones taking his place instead. Here's a rundown of the latest injury news from Anfield via Mirror Football ;
